![]() |
|
|
|||||||
| Регистрация | << Правила форума >> | FAQ | Пользователи | Календарь | Поиск | Сообщения за сегодня | Все разделы прочитаны |
![]() |
|
|
Опции темы | Поиск в этой теме | Опции просмотра |
|
|
|
#1
|
||||
|
||||
|
Добрый день!!!
Подскажите по проблемке..., имеется запрос Код:
DELETE FROM bron
WHERE id_razm in (SELECT razm.id_razm FROM razm, bron
WHERE razm.id_razm = bron.id_razm AND zaezd<CURRENT_DATE);При компиляции выскакивает вот такая ошибка... Код:
Client SQL dialect 1 does not support reference to DATE datatype P.S. а какая версия interbase в Delphi 7??? как я понял 6,5??? |
|
#2
|
|||
|
|||
|
а так пробовали CAST(CURRENT_TIMESTAMP as DATE)?
Последний раз редактировалось Assistant, 06.04.2011 в 12:52. |
|
#3
|
||||
|
||||
|
Цитата:
Не работает..., пробовал даже без скобок () |
|
#4
|
|||
|
|||
|
а просто CURRENT_TIMESTAMP работает хоть?
|
|
#5
|
||||
|
||||
|
DELETE FROM bron
WHERE id_razm in (SELECT razm.id_razm FROM razm, bron WHERE razm.id_razm = bron.id_razm AND zaezd<CURRENT_TIMESTAMP as DATE); Я пробовал так, не получилось...., или надо было по другому???? |
|
#6
|
|||
|
|||
|
Код:
DELETE FROM
bron
WHERE
id_razm IN (SELECT
razm.id_razm
FROM
razm, bron
WHERE
razm.id_razm = bron.id_razm AND
zaezd < CAST(CURRENT_TIMESTAMP as DATE));Последний раз редактировалось Assistant, 06.04.2011 в 13:18. |